Product description

 

Hinged bellows expansion joints are mainly used in various complicated piping systems to compensate the angular displacement of piping systems, such as L-shaped pipes, Z-shaped pipes, U-shaped pipes, etc.Widely used in petroleum, chemical industry, steel, metallurgy, machinery, transportation, transportation, shipbuilding, dock, construction, rubber, papermaking, textile, electric heating network, pharmaceutical, medical and other industries.

 

Features

 

The hinge-type corrugated expansion joint absorbs the angular displacement caused by thermal expansion or contraction along the axial direction of a pipeline, a conveying channel or a container through a change in its angle.Usually two or three pieces are used in combination. The compensation amount is proportional to the distance between the two products. Its advantages are small size and light weight. The pressure thrust of the product is borne by the hinge member. The angular hinge ripple compensator can compensate the pipeline in any direction.Angular displacement.

 

Installation

 

1. The hinge type corrugated compensator should be checked for its model, specifications and pipeline configuration before installation. It must meet the design requirements.

 

2. For the compensator with inner sleeve, care should be taken to make the direction of the inner sleeve consistent with the medium flow direction. The hinge rotation plane of the hinge type compensator should be consistent with the displacement rotation plane.

 

3. A "cold tight" compensator is required. The auxiliary components used for pre-deformation should be removed after the pipeline is installed.

 

4. It is strictly forbidden to use the method of deformation of the corrugated compensator to adjust the installation tolerance of the pipeline, so as not to affect the normal function of the compensator, reduce the service life and increase the load of the piping system, equipment and support members.

 

5. During the installation process, the welding slag is not allowed to splash on the surface of the wave shell, and the wave shell is not allowed to be damaged by other machinery.

 

6. After the installation of the piping system, the yellow auxiliary positioning components and fasteners used for installation and transportation on the corrugated compensator should be removed as soon as possible, and the limit device should be adjusted to the specified position according to the design requirements, so that the piping system has environmental protectionFull compensation capacity.

 

7. All moving components of the compensator must not be stuck by external components or limit their range of movement, and normal movements of all moving parts should be guaranteed.

 

8. During the hydrostatic test, the secondary fixed pipe frame equipped with the compensator pipe end should be reinforced so that the pipe does not move or rotate.For the compensator used for gas medium and its connecting pipeline, pay attention to whether it is necessary to add a temporary support when filling with water.The 96 chloride ion content of the water-washing liquid for the hydrostatic test does not exceed 25 PPM.

 

9. After the hydrostatic test is over, the accumulated water in the wave shell should be drained as soon as possible, and the inner surface of the wave shell should be dried quickly.

 

10. The insulation material in contact with the compensator bellows should be chlorine-free.
